Art of the Day: The Joshua Tree. En route to the desert to the home of the namesake of the best U2 album ever, surviving and even thriving in the water quenched land of the Mojave. The true origin of its appellation derives from Mormons escaping harassment to the southwest, and saw in its inviting, directing branches a promise to the promised land of survival and rebirth as in the prophet Joshua. Wisdom of the Day: “Most people, if they know they have done wrong, foolishly suppose they can conceal their error by defending it, and finding a justification for it; but in my belief there is only one medicine for an evil deed, and that is for the guilty man to admit his guilt and show that he is sorry for it. Such an admission will make the consequences easier for the victim to bear, and the guilty man himself, by plainly showing his distress at former transgressions, will find good grounds of hope for avoiding similar transgressions in the future.” Arrian, The Campaigns of Alexander.

Closing Argument: Why Candace Is Cooked, A Mini-Masterclass in Libel Law

·      The First Amendment heavily shapes libel law in America immunizing opinions that do not imply facts, statements that do not reference an identifiable individual, and claims made with a good faith basis and due regard for their truth remain. Other privileges or immunities may exist depending upon the jurisdiction, including the fair reporting privilege concerning governmental bodies, anti-SLAPP procedural protections, and the like.

·      A good start to assess how courts will likely construe the law on any given topic is the pattern jury instructions courts commonly issue as guidance for trial judges to explain the law to juries. To prove libel of a public figure requires: a statement made to a third person (“publication”); the statement could be reasonably understood to be about that third person (“colloquium”); the statement could be reasonably understood to state or imply a fact about that third person harmful to their reputation (“defamatory”); the statement was factually false (‘falsity”); and the defendant either knew the statement was false, had doubts about its truth, or disregarded a substantial and unjustifiable risk the statement was false (“actual malice”).

·      In the Candace Owens case, the Macrons allege the following lies and libels by Owens: that Mr. Macron is an MK-Ultra project whose parents are not his real parents, where he was kidnapped, abused, engaged in incestuous relations with his wife as a close blood relative as part of the Rothschild family, murdered journalists who asked questions about this topic, bribed and extorted other journalists who asked these questions, admitted he engaged in illicit sexual assault by his now wife when he was a 15 year old student and she a 39 year old teacher, that he engaged in the crimes of forgery, fraud, bribery, extortion, blackmail, attempted murder, murder, incest, and rape, while worshiping Satan and Baphomet in a cult, and was supporting the Ukraine War for as long as anyone asked these questions about these topics; that Mrs. Macron is a biological male, who fathered 3 kids with another woman hidden from view, that her brother doesn’t exist (but that she is secretly him), that she never married, never gave birth to any children, engaged in the crimes of forgery, fraud, bribery, extortion, blackmail, attempted murder, murder, incest, and rape, while worshiping Satan and Baphomet in a cult, and admitted she had no photos before the age of 30 and admitted she engaged in statutory rape of Mr. Macron; and that in effort to disguise sources, fabricate evidence, and ignore exculpatory evidences, lied about what documents or photos existed in books, articles, documentaries, and even the retraction letters sent by the Macrons repeatedly to her denying the allegations and providing substantial evidence proving the falsity of her statements.

·      The evidence presented to Owens rebutting her claims included birth records, marriage records, court transcripts of sworn testimony, extensive photographic records, and a wide range of records vetted and verified by third party sources. Candace Owens apparent sources include a self-proclaimed psychic, a self-proclaimed amateur detective, and a right-wing newsletter writer whose first libels predated the Macrons ability to now sue, including two defendants already found criminally liable for libel on these precise claims.  

·      Delaware includes a “no mischievous nor malicious” purpose defense, and the complaint alleges she profited substantial sums for these claims while bragging about the reputational harm it would cause the Macrons, ignoring retraction requests and lying to her audience about the content of the redaction requests. Additionally, the Complaint identifies a recurrent pattern, including Owens past libels, fitting the Macrons into devil-worshipping, Baphomet-idolizing Satanists, drinking Christian blood, who use child sex trafficking to perpetuate their power through pedophile rape, as she alleges those identified as Jews are really these devil worshipper Kazarians, who wrongly disparage Nazi doctor Mengele, and include Josef Stalin, and now the Macrons.

·      Reviewing the complaint, it is useful to remember the Macrons only need to win on 1 single statement being libelous, not every statement. Reviewing some of the sources cited in the detailed complaint, it is nigh on impossible seeing Candace win at trial. Then compound that with the venue – a 2-to-1 Democratic jury pool to the left of Austin, Texas and a judicial pool that is one of the most partisan in the nation, and she is completely cooked.
